Rising Prevalence of Chronic Diseases

The increasing incidence of chronic diseases such as diabetes, hypertension, and cardiovascular conditions is a primary driver for the non invasive-monitoring-device market. In the US, approximately 60% of adults have at least one chronic condition, which necessitates continuous monitoring. This trend is pushing healthcare providers to adopt non invasive solutions that allow for real-time health tracking without the discomfort associated with traditional methods. The demand for devices that can monitor vital signs, glucose levels, and other health metrics is expected to grow, as patients seek more convenient and less intrusive options. Consequently, the non invasive-monitoring-device market is likely to expand significantly, with projections indicating a potential market value exceeding $10 billion by 2027.

Aging Population and Demand for Home Healthcare

The aging population in the US is a significant driver for the non-invasive monitoring device market. As the baby boomer generation ages, there is an increasing demand for home healthcare solutions that allow elderly individuals to monitor their health from the comfort of their homes. Non invasive devices are particularly appealing to this demographic, as they offer ease of use and comfort. The market is responding to this demand by developing user-friendly devices that cater to the needs of older adults. It is estimated that by 2030, nearly 20% of the US population will be over 65, further propelling the growth of the non invasive-monitoring-device market as more seniors seek to manage their health independently.

Industry Developments

The US Non-Invasive Monitoring Device Market has seen significant developments recently, particularly with the emergence of advanced technologies in wearable health devices. In October 2023, iRhythm Technologies announced improvements in its Zio service, enhancing patient monitoring capabilities with advanced algorithms, which contributes to the overall growth and efficiency of the market.

Medtronic continues to innovate with its remote monitoring solutions, responding effectively to the demand for telehealth services influenced by the COVID-19 pandemic. There have also been notable mergers and acquisitions, such as Abbott Laboratories' acquisition of Cardiologs in September 2023 to strengthen its cardiovascular monitoring portfolio.

This aligns with trends showing increased market valuation, as reported valuations increased significantly following these strategic advancements. In the past couple of years, companies like Philips and Siemens Healthineers have focused on developing cloud-based monitoring solutions, advocating for better data accessibility leading to improved patient outcomes.

The market is expected to grow further, bolstered by evolving consumer demand, technological advancements, and ongoing Research and Development initiatives across key players, including Masimo and GE Healthcare, who are developing innovative vital signs monitoring devices that improve patient care.
